True Blue: rare earths and niobium in southern Yukon.
303 claims in the Pelly Mountains Volcanic Belt, on geology that matters: a Mississippian syenite intrusion and an associated carbonatite, two of the classic settings for rare earths and niobium. Both metals sit on Canada's Critical Minerals List.

The property sits on a Mississippian syenite stock with an associated carbonatite, the kind of alkaline system that hosts rare earths and niobium around the world. Historic work here documented Ce-dominant allanite and Fe-Ti-Nb oxide phases, the mineralogy behind a permanent-magnet rare earth and niobium thesis.
